Ingredients
1tbsppeanut oil
4shallots, sliced thinly
75gred Thai curry paste
425gcoconut milk
2red or green chillies, sliced thinly
500gfirm white fish fillets (snapper or threadfin), cut into 4-cm pieces
750gmedium prawns, shelled leaving tails intact and deveined
2tbspsfish sauce
2tbspslime juice
1tbspbrown sugar
1/2cupfresh coriander leaves
Instructions
Heat oil in a wok over medium fire. When hot, add shallots, cook, stirring until soft.
Add curry paste, cook, stirring until fragrant, about 2 mins. Add coconut milk and chillies. Lower fire and simmer, uncovered, for about 5 mins or until mixture thickens slightly.
Add fish and prawns to wok. Simmer, uncovered, until fish and prawns are just cooked through, about 5 mins.
Stir in fish sauce, lime juice and brown sugar, sprinkle fresh coriander leaves over. Serve with hot white rice.
